About the Item

An original Victorian era Gothic Revival sandstone fire mantel circa 1880, with ornate column-style jambs, decorative foliate spandrels and a dramatic arched fireplace opening with carved bust to the top. Sourced from a property in the North of England, this antique York stone fireplace has stood the test of time, its carved details still intact and well-defined after more than 140 years. It is in original condition with light historic wear that only enhances its unique story. With its substantial construction and deep-set design, this 19th century fireplace is instilled with an air of grandeur reminiscent of a chimneypiece from an ancient English castle, where royalty would have graced its halls! Additional Dimensions Opening Height: 88.5 cm (34.84 in) Opening Width: 94 cm (37 in) Base width (outer foot block to outer foot block): 159 cm (62.59 in)
